AulaPro menggunakan cookie untuk memberikan pengalaman yang lebih baik kepada penggunanya. Anda bisa mendapatkan informasi lebih lanjut di sini, atau cukup klik "Saya menerima" atau di luar pemberitahuan ini untuk melanjutkan penelusuran.
Program virtual dari:EDX |
Pelajari dasar-dasar dasar bahasa pemrograman Java.
Pelajari dasar-dasar pemrograman dan algoritma berorientasi objek.
Pelajari cara membuat dan menggunakan pengecualian, struktur data, rekursi, dan antarmuka pengguna grafis (GUI).
5 bulan. 5 - 6 jam per minggu disarankan.
3 kursus virtual dalam soft skill
"Pengantar Pemrograman Berorientasi Objek dengan Java" adalah serangkaian kursus yang dibuat secara online untuk versi kredit Georgia Tech CS1331: Pengantar Pemrograman Berorientasi Objek (OOP).
Kursus ini dimulai dengan pengenalan bahasa pemrograman Java.
Memberikan sejarah singkat Java dan menyajikan dasar-dasar apa yang membedakannya dari bahasa pemrograman (prosedural dan berorientasi objek) yang ada pada saat pembuatannya.
Siswa kemudian akan mempelajari dasar-dasar sintaks Java dan mengeksplorasi menulis program interaktif yang menggabungkan konsep dan konstruksi seperti: tipe data primitif, kelas, operasi aritmatika, kondisional, loop, array, input dan output konsol, metode dan penggunaan kembali.
Setelah pengenalan ini, siswa akan mulai belajar tentang pemrograman berorientasi objek secara praktis.
Mereka akan menulis kelas kustom mereka sendiri yang mewakili objek dan konsep dunia nyata, dan mempelajari cara mengatur kelas yang berbeda (bawaan dan kustom) ke dalam solusi pemrograman.
Siswa kemudian akan memperluas pemahaman mereka tentang penggunaan kembali dengan pengenalan pewarisan dan mengeksplorasi topik seperti hubungan orangtua-anak (atau subkelas-superkelas), kelas abstrak, dan UML.
Selanjutnya, siswa akan belajar tentang antarmuka dan polimorfisme.
Terjalin ke dalam diskusi itu adalah pelajaran singkat tentang jenis algoritma yang sering digunakan untuk memproses data dalam program dan bagaimana mereka dapat digunakan dalam konteks pemrograman berorientasi objek.
Siswa juga akan mempelajari dasar-dasar mengevaluasi algoritma berdasarkan konsep kompleksitas pada saat runtime.
Keterampilan seperti itu pada akhirnya dapat membuat mereka menjadi programmer yang lebih baik.
Sejalan dengan itu, siswa akan meningkatkan pendekatan mereka untuk menangani kesalahan runtime dengan belajar tentang pengecualian.
Mereka akan menerapkan build dalam berbagai konteks, termasuk input dan output file.
Rangkaian kursus diakhiri dengan memperkenalkan dasar-dasar beberapa topik lanjutan, yaitu: struktur data (terutama daftar), rekursi, antarmuka pengguna grafis (GUI) dengan JavaFX, kelas dalam anonim, dan ekspresi lambda.
Baik Anda ingin mempercepat karier, memperoleh gelar, atau mempelajari sesuatu untuk alasan pribadi, edX memiliki kursus yang tepat untuk Anda.
Tingkatkan karir Anda dengan program kredit yang didukung perguruan tinggi dan sertifikat terverifikasi.
Pelajari dan tunjukkan pengetahuan pada waktu belajar pilihan Anda.
Cobalah kursus sebelum membayar.
Belajar bersama mitra universitas dan kolega dari seluruh dunia.
Guru dan instruktur GTx ahli berkomitmen untuk pendidikan virtual berkualitas tinggi.
Halo ada yang bisa saya bantu? Apakah Anda tertarik dengan kursus? Tentang mata pelajaran apa?
AulaPro menggunakan cookie untuk memberikan pengalaman yang lebih baik kepada penggunanya. Anda bisa mendapatkan informasi lebih lanjut di sini, atau cukup klik "Saya menerima" atau di luar pemberitahuan ini untuk melanjutkan penelusuran.
Menambahkan review